WebIf you spill oil or gas on your lawn, first drench the area with soapy water. Then liberally soak the area with water. This may help limit the amount of damage to your lawn. Unless you are talking about gallons and gallons, you are merely over reacting marietta country club gaWebMay 14, 2024 · Get Rid of Gas Smell On Clothing. Since gasoline is highly flammable, safely discard any clothing or shoes that are heavily soaked. If you have a small gas spill on clothing, try this trick: Let it air dry for 24 hours, preferably outside. If a strong gas smell remains, soak the garment in vinegar for an hour and air dry again. natural light beer hatWebAug 28, 2024 · Rather than temporarily mitigating the scent by airing the stain out or spraying on fabric deodorizer, take action with one of these odor-fighting ways to get rid of gasoline and its smell.
